## Kovinarska Smer - Große (Velika) Mojstrovka (5) - A Classic Alpine Adventure

Climbing the *Kovinarska Smer* (Metalworker's Route) on Große (Velika) Mojstrovka is a classic alpine experience in the Julian Alps of Slovenia. This route, graded 5 (UIAA), offers a beautiful line up a prominent face, combining moderate climbing with stunning scenery. It's a popular route, so expect company, especially during peak season.

**The climb itself:**

The *Kovinarska Smer* is generally considered well-protected, with a mix of pitons and bolted belays. The climbing is mostly on solid rock, although some sections can be a bit polished due to its popularity. The crux typically involves a short, steeper section, which demands careful footwork and technique. The route meanders up the face, offering varied climbing from slabs to short chimneys and corners.

**What to expect:**

* **Approach:** The approach to the base of the route can be quite strenuous, involving a steep hike up scree and rocky terrain. Proper footwear and good fitness are essential.
* **Exposure:** The *Kovinarska Smer* offers significant exposure, particularly in the upper sections. A good head for heights is a must.
* **Gear:** A standard alpine rack is recommended, including a set of cams, nuts, quickdraws, and a rope suitable for multi-pitch climbing. A helmet is absolutely essential.
* **Conditions:** Conditions can vary greatly in the Julian Alps. Check the weather forecast before heading out and be prepared for changes in temperature and potential for afternoon thunderstorms.
* **Descent:** The descent is typically via a marked hiking trail, but it is long and can be demanding. Consider starting early to avoid descending in the dark.
